It's time to man the time ship as Craig, James & Alan begin their bold exploration of Doom Patrol season 3's latter half, getting thoroughly timey-wimey in the process. Among the usual chuckles and daftness are some sober musings on the show's approach to themes of growth and self-realisation, its subtle but audacious inclusion of some radical political themes, and commitment to profound characterisation against a madcap backdrop. There's also lashings of love for the Sisterhood of Dada and the wealth of standout performances offered by one of the most formidable casts ever assembled, plus a host of Grant Morrison/Doom Patrol comics lore Easter eggs are spotted and pondered.

ALSO FEATURING bonus current TV chat, including thoughts on Squid Game, Sweet Home, Sex Education and more! PIFFLE-PAFFLE!

A more sober perspective;
"Doctor Doom was exactly the sort of bastard who would have armed al-Qaeda with death rays and killer robots if he thought for one second it would piss off the hated Reed Richards and the rest of his mortal enemies in the Fantastic Four, but here he was sobbing with the best of them, as representative not of evil, but of Marvel Comics' collective shock, struck dumb and moved to hand-drawn tears by the thought that anyone could hate America and its people enough to do this."
- Grant Morrison, Supergods: What Masked Vigilantes, Miraculous Mutants, and a Sun God from Smallville Can Teach Us About Being Human
